Bawte integrates with tire dealer POS systems to auto-register tires at installation - using customer data already captured for the service invoice.
Registered tire DOT codes are matched against NHTSA recall databases. If a matching recall is issued, the registered owner receives direct notification immediately.
An automatic confirmation email documents the registration, DOT codes, and installation date - serving as a permanent record for warranty and recall purposes.
